Is circumference measured in cm?

Both the diameter and the circumference are lengths, so it doesn’t matter what units you use to measure them, as long as you are consistent: both in cm, or both in in., or both in miles or… . The ratio of circumference to diameter will then be π.

How do you measure a circumference?

To calculate the circumference, you need the radius of the circle:

  1. Multiply the radius by 2 to get the diameter.
  2. Multiply the result by π, or 3.14 for an estimation.
  3. That’s it; you found the circumference of the circle.

How is circumference of a circle measured?

To calculate the circumference of a circle, multiply the diameter of the circle with π (pi). The circumference can also be calculated by multiplying 2×radius with pi (π=3.14).

Is circumference the distance?

The circumference of a circle is the distance around the outside of the circle. It is like the perimeter of other shapes like squares. You can think of it as the line that defines the shape.
